PATTON'S GHOSTS

The 2nd Cavalry Squadron at Luneville

18 September 1944

Turns: 30

The Germans, primarily under the misguided direction of Adolph Hitler, developed a "Panzer Brigade" concept which was unsuccessfully used on the Western Front in the Fall of 1944. During the Loraine Campaign, one of these brigades, Panzer Brigade 111, launched a spoiling attack against Patton's armored spearheads in Lorraine. It initially clashed with the 42nd Cavalry Squadron, nicknamed "Patton's Ghosts".

Panzer Brigade 111 first sought to seize a base of operations at Luneville, and then move to cut off Patton's 4th Armored division near Arracourt. Instead, this heroic delaying action on the part of the American cavalry threw a monkey wrench into the German timetable.

AUGEN ZU! Version 2

50 Turns

0200 Hours, 24 December, 1944

German night assault

Twenty-five miles west of Bastogne lies the small Belgian town of Rochefort, only fifteen miles from the Meuse River. The Ardennes offensive has roared across the Western Front for a week. After reeling from the initial blows, the American defense is beginning to solidify. The town of Rochefort has become extremely important because its bridge over the River L'Homme gives access to the final approach to the Meuse.
